Transaction 86876a7dbf5eb3512b6741c0ae6b2a499e9a87d828411968f1ae172d224d1e36
1 Input
1 Output
-
86876a7dbf5eb3512b6741c0ae6b2a499e9a87d828411968f1ae172d224d1e36:0
- value
- 3009497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a167ffd2b11af6a9435129efb8ac404b03043de4 OP_EQUAL
- address
- 3GQTJRj1N55oWpNVE8DGLNrcUJA4BNx83E